Web21 Aug 2024 · You need to start arranging the cards in they order they appear in the field list. If you have cards that will be hidden at times set the card to the left of the hidden one WidthFit attribute to true, that will allow it to fill in the area where the hidden card is not showing and will maintain your set-up. It wanted to inculcate a sense of “IKEA sees me” in its B2B and B2C customers, while they go ... Web23 Mar 2024 · Sign in to Power Apps. Expand Data, select Tables, select the table that you want, and then select the Forms area. In the list of forms, open the form of type Main. Select Switch to classic to edit the form in the classic form designer. Double-click inside one of the sections to see the section properties.
